NDP Leaders Say Dodik Must Go – Oslobodenje

During a meeting with US embassy staff, Dragan Cavic, president of the National Democratic Movement (NDP), and Krsto Jandric, president of the party board, reportedly called for a “united opposition” to Republika Srpska president Milorad Dodik and the SNSD.

“If this doesn’t happen, Republika Srpska faces an uncertain future. Keeping in mind Milorad Dodik’s intent to remain in power after 2014 at any cost…the task of the opposition parties will not be any easier, but in general the faith is that RS citizens will not permit this kind of irresponsibility itself,” added Cavic and Jandric.
